About the Authors

Alisha Karabinus is a Ph.D. student in the English department at Purdue University, where she studies rhetoric and composition. She also earned an M.F.A. from Purdue in creative writing, and her current research interests include games studies, feminist theory, and digital community and identity.

Bianca Batti is a doctoral candidate in the English department at Purdue University, where she is completing her Ph.D. in 20th and 21st century American literature. She received her M.A. in English at San Diego State University and her B.A. in literature and writing at the University of California at San Diego. Her current research interests include feminist theory, games studies, and postmodern literature.
